When the solar grid goes down, the inverter will detect the absence of voltage and disconnect from the grid to avoid sending power back out onto the grid. This protects utility workers who may be working on restoring power and prevents damage to the inverter.
Grid-tied inverters supply power to the home when required, supporting any excess energy into the grid. They include advanced detection devices which ensure they shut down when a grid outage is detected or when business workers require to work on the grid. As you can see, an inverter is necessary if any or all your power comes from solar panels.
It has to do with ensuring safety of utility workers. The inverter should be quick to disconnect in the case of a grid failure (seconds) wait a period of time (in this case 5 minutes) after the grid is restored before beginning to supply power out to the grid. See, for example this exchange (the "standard" in question is UL 1741/IEEE 1547).
Further comments indicate that some European countries require 3 minutes and Australia requires 1 minute. The inverter has a software delay. This is intentional. It waits 5 minutes to make sure it is connected to a stable grid. An inverter could theoretically connect and go full power in seconds. But it doesn't.
